summ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Brahmajit Das <brahmajit.xyz@gmail.com>2023-07-06 21:49:37 +0530
committerSam James <sam@gentoo.org>2023-07-06 21:59:58 +0100
commitff77eb3bccbb3e458eb5ecfd5ffec7903acd27a3 (patch)
tree6d90bf14c76ae199689955540581c7622532a13f /net-irc/irssi/irssi-9999.ebuild
parentx11-themes/numix-icon-theme-circle: drop 21.05.31 (diff)
downloadgentoo-ff77eb3bccbb3e458eb5ecfd5ffec7903acd27a3.tar.gz
gentoo-ff77eb3bccbb3e458eb5ecfd5ffec7903acd27a3.tar.bz2
gentoo-ff77eb3bccbb3e458eb5ecfd5ffec7903acd27a3.zip
net-irc/irssi: Fix usage of $type in ExtUtils::ParseXS 3.50
With recent dev-lang/perl upgrade, some of the scripts are failing to load. This patch taken from upstream should fix that. Signed-off-by: Brahmajit Das <brahmajit.xyz@gmail.com> Closes: https://github.com/gentoo/gentoo/pull/31781 Signed-off-by: Sam James <sam@gentoo.org>
Diffstat (limited to 'net-irc/irssi/irssi-9999.ebuild')
-rw-r--r--net-irc/irssi/irssi-9999.ebuild4
1 files changed, 4 insertions, 0 deletions
diff --git a/net-irc/irssi/irssi-9999.ebuild b/net-irc/irssi/irssi-9999.ebuild
index 40772b5198b3..c5cc0db2269a 100644
--- a/net-irc/irssi/irssi-9999.ebuild
+++ b/net-irc/irssi/irssi-9999.ebuild
@@ -39,6 +39,10 @@ BDEPEND="dev-lang/perl
virtual/pkgconfig"
RDEPEND+=" selinux? ( sec-policy/selinux-irc )"
+PATCHES=(
+ "${FILESDIR}/${PN}-fix-usage-of-\$type-in-ExtUtils.patch"
+)
+
src_configure() {
local emesonargs=(
-Ddocdir="${EPREFIX}"/usr/share/doc/${PF}